However, the actual price will vary according to the type, brand and maintenance service of air conditioners. Some maintenance services may provide on-site service and charge extra fees, while others may provide preferential prices specifically for certain brands.
In addition, if the air conditioner is still under warranty, the cost of replacing the capacitor is usually borne by the manufacturer. However, after the warranty period, the cost of replacing the capacitor by yourself may be lower than that of asking maintenance personnel to replace it, but it may take some time and energy to buy a suitable capacitor replacement. Therefore, if it is necessary to repair the air conditioner or replace the capacitor, it is recommended to know the model, brand and warranty period of the air conditioner first, and then consult the local maintenance service provider or manufacturer to obtain the most accurate quotation and maintenance plan.
